The Chateau Chaumont

Visualize living here. An ever so romantic, ever so ideal, primary residence or west coast pied-a-terre. The Chateau Chaumont is a Mills Act-approved property, built in 1928 in the French Revival-style and designed by Kenneth Macdonald Jr., architect of DTLAs Spring Street Arcade Building and Glendales Southern Pacific Station.
